Lego Club

This club meets 2:30 to 3:30 in the gym on the 1st Tuesday of the month starting in October.

The Lego Club is open to all students from Kindergarten to Grade 6 with an interest in legos and building with friends. 

Our CLUB will inspire basic reading, critical-thinking, and building ideas with hands-on activities to create LEGO products that promote imagination, pique curiosity, and enhance learning.

International Club

Hola! Bonjour! Guten tag!
Students in Grades 4 and up are invited to join the Southtowns Catholic International Club, an after school club where each month we gather to learn about the people, customs and culture of countries around the world.

Community Service

​Southtowns Catholic School encourages and promotes Community Service among our students, beginning in  Preschool  through Grade 8,  in our parish community, St. John Paul II Parish, in the surrounding Southtowns communities, the Diocese of Buffalo and beyond.

Students are taught to look beyond themselves and their wants and needs and look to the community at large to help the less fortunate. Service includes collecting food and clothing for Operation Good Neighbor during the school year as well as collect money for various charities. 
 
Students pray for those in need and make cards to those who have helped our school.
 

Mass Celebration

​Southtowns Catholic School celebrates Mass every Friday that school is in session. All grade levels attend the 8:30 AM Mass at Saint John Paul II. Our Preschool students attend once a month.

Each class is responsible, on a rotating schedule, to prepare the readings and songs for the day. 
 
If there is a Holy Day of Obligation during the week, the students will also attend Mass.
 
It is the best thing we do with each other during the week...celebrate Eucharist together.
